malman said:

simonsparrow said:


350matt said:
Has the 100K AJP V8 needed a timing chain? and the replacement of the auxilary ( Oil, water, power steering pumps) driveshaft?

Matt




Not so far, we're into uncharted territory here, I don't think even the factory has experience of AJP engines at this milage. I spoke to TVR power, and if you have aircon its an engine out job to replace.

Its now a question of whether my nerve or the chain fails first



Any idea how long that chain is meant to last?


No one knows. I spoke to TVR Power, and they said they replace them as a matter of course on any engines they work on with more that 40k on the clock. However, to replace the chain is an engine out job (if the car has air-con).

My car will get its vavles adjusted again at 106k miles, so we'll check the chain then.
